How to interpret a protein map
You may obtain an estimated location of the protein on various 2D PAGE maps, provided the whole amino acid sequence is known. The estimation is obtained according to the computed protein's pI and Mw.
Warning 1
: the displayed region reflects an area around the theoretical pI and molecular weight of the protein and is only provided for the user's information. It should be used with caution, as the experimental and theoretical positions of a protein may differ significantly.
Warning 2
: the 2D PAGE map is built on demand. This may take some few seconds to be computed.
